I had the pleasure of making “Wine Wish” tags for a friend’s Bachelorette party. I found this photo on Pinterest as inspiration:

This would’ve been an expensive print job, so I started thinking of alternatives. I ventured to Michael’s and discovered these fabulous “print at home” cardstock tags:

After six wonderful hours of getting these designed perfectly and making sure they printed properly through Word, here was the result:
They turned out so perfect. Just add a cute little string on the end
And because I love my readers, here are the downloadable files for you to use! All you have to do is download the PDF and “insert” the PDF into a Word document. You’ll need the word doc to not have any margins for it to print on the Gartner Studios printable tags properly. OR, just print them as is on card stock and cut away. Up to you! Enjoy!
